Could anyone help me with information on my gt., gt., Grandfather John Thomas Wright b c1844?. He married Sarah Ann Price on Christmas day 1862 at St Stephen's Warwickshire. They had two sons, John Thomas and William. I believe he died c.1866. I can't find him on 1851 or 1861 census.
I know his father was John Wright from his marriage certificate, where his profession is listed as "sub-inspector Birmingham police." I know nothing else about him.
Any information would be very welcome. Thank you.

1841. Camden Street, Birmingham.
John Wright 38. Inspector of police.
Ann Wright 34.
Mary Ann Wright 12.
Sarah Wright 10.
Elizabeth Wright 3.
Jane Wright 8 Mo.


All born in county.
